The Director of Product Management (Customer and Content Operations) is a leadership position reporting directly to the VP, Tripadvisor Customer and Content Operations and will have frequent and significant exposure to the senior leadership across the TripAdvisor businesses. As Director of Product Management you will be an integral part of the management team shaping the strategy for Tripadvisor’s Global Customer centric operations. You will be responsible for the global product, process and project management function across multiple brands within the Customer Support and Content Moderation organizations, ensuring they are effectively and efficiently executed.

The Director of Product Management is cross-functional role and is expected to collaborate with other Product Line Directors. Collaboration is required to efficiently produce road maps, product planning, prioritization, and an overall agile product development process. You will own and drive the product strategy and project pipeline for the Customer and Content organizations.

The role is also tasked with conducting relevant product research; establishing competitive intelligence and various market analyses to identify opportunities to improve operating efficiencies. The Director of Product Management will also use consumer feedback and research to improve the customer experience and determine future customer product needs.

Responsibilities:

  • Develop and manage the project & product pipeline for the Customer Support & Content organizations.
  • Collaborate with other Product line Directors to translate business requirements into operational processes
  • Work closely with marketing and other business functions to support business initiatives
  • Complete thorough analysis to identify opportunities to improve self-service and reduce incoming Customer Support contacts.
  • Work with the Customer Support and Content Management Team and develop business cases for key projects and prioritization.
  • Work with the outsourced Customer Support vendors and internal sites to identify opportunities to improve agent efficiency.
  • Support all business rollouts by liaising with training, quality, content and operational teams.
  • Work with Finance and Reporting and Analytics to develop robust business cases to support inward investment
  • Work with Reporting and Analytics teams to analyze trends to support product or business related initiatives.

Essential Requirements for the role include:

  • Previous experience at a Product Director level managing a Product Pipeline.
  • At least 8 years of experience in product and/or project management in an e-commerce environment.
  • A proven track record in product planning as well as defining and launching successful products.
  • Experience in an agile development environment.
  • Excellent communication skills and experience at production documentation/decks to support product investments.
  • The ability to create diverse and complex information, data refined strategies, solutions and workflows.
  • Solid technical background with an understanding of software development and web technologies.
  • Experience in collaboration across multiple business units.
  • Strong in time management and multi-tasking ability.
  • Willing to work in a global environment with teams and stakeholders spread across multiple geographies.
  • Previous experience in people management in a fast paced matrix environment
  • Experience with relevant applications including:
    • Web-based content management Systems
    • Exposure to multi-channel operations i.e. voice support, email, chat, chat-bot etc.
    • CRM/Customer Support Tools specifically Sales Force
    • Data Warehouse(s) (Google BigQuery, Snowflake, Microsoft SQLServer)
